2. Inspect Your Unit Consistently
A heat pump system calls for minimal upkeep, but it's important to examine the unit on a regular basis to capture any kind of troubles before they end up being severe. Clean indoor filters on a routine set by the maker or when they're visibly unclean, and see to it outside units have at least 2 feet of clearance to enable airflow.

Evaluating the device will additionally include cleaning, tightening up electric terminals, and running efficiency examinations to ensure precision throughout home heating and cooling settings. It's recommended to have a professional solution the heatpump two times a year. Doing these routine services can make the most of energy savings and extend the life of the system.

3. Clear Snow and Ice Around the System
Heat pumps are designed to run outdoors and need to be free of snow and ice in order to flow air. If your heat pump is obstructed by snow and can not reel in air, it will toggle in between cooling and heating and may overwork.

It is very important to get rid of a two-foot clearance around your outdoor device in order to improve airflow and protect against ice build-up. Heat pumps generally enter a defrost mode in the winter months to thaw ice and snow yet this process can be problematic if your unit is blocked by way too much snow. This will reduce your power performance and cause costly repair service bills in the future.
